Output 874cb51fbaa98d3b90a3c763c3a4157404d8fb11a8381dac01d2aab4f942149e:216

value
546625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72fd1c5cb2d22005a3adab0dcea1621ce7f760b OP_EQUAL
address
3MJpVLd92EAZk7FNcrFbNZjwsppo5JpRqT
transaction
874cb51fbaa98d3b90a3c763c3a4157404d8fb11a8381dac01d2aab4f942149e
spent
true